Abstract

The invention discloses a refinery gas hydrogenating combined method which comprises the following steps: (a) mixing wax oil raw oil and circulation oil with hydrogen in hydrogen dissolving equipmentand then sending into a hydrogenating catalyst bed layer in a wax oil hydrogenating reactor to react under the liquid-phase hydrogenating operation condition; (b) mixing reaction product flow obtainedin step (a) with refinery gas and hydrogen in gas dissolving equipment and then sending into a hydrogenating catalyst bed layer in a supplementary hydrogenating reactor to react under the liquid-phase hydrogenating operation condition; (c) separating the hydrogenating reaction efflux of step (b) into a gas phase and a liquid phase, removing hydrogen sulfide from the separated gas phase, then continuing to separate to obtain hydrogen and the hydrogenated refinery gas, fractionally distilling the separated liquid phase to obtain naphtha and paraffin products and utilizing a part of hydrogenating reaction efflux obtained in step (a) and / or a part of hydrogenating reaction product flow obtained in step (b) and / or a part of liquid phase separated by a high-pressure separator as circulation oilto return the hydrogen dissolving equipment. The method can simultaneously hydrogenate refinery gas and produce high-quality paraffin.

technical field [0001] The invention belongs to the hydrogenation process of oil refining technology, and relates to a combined method of hydrogenation of refinery gas, in particular to a hydrogenation combined method of hydrogenation treatment of oil refinery gas and production of clean paraffin. Background technique [0002] Paraffin wax is a solid petroleum product obtained by solvent dewaxing and deoiling of vacuum distillate oil. It is an important raw material for medicine, daily chemical industry and other fine chemical industries. Paraffin wax can be roughly divided into paraffin wax, high melting point petroleum wax, microcrystalline wax, vaseline and so on. Paraffin wax for these purposes needs to be deeply refined to remove sulfur, nitrogen compounds and condensed aromatic hydrocarbons contained therein, in order to be harmless to the human body.
